21st Century Information Fluency Project
|
The Illinois Mathematics and Science Academy’s
(IMSA) 21st Century Information Fluency Project (21CIF) provides free
resources and training to
Illinois' educators and learners so that they may locate, evaluate and
use digital information resources more effectively, efficiently and
ethically.

NW Center for Excellence in Media Literacy
|
The goals of the NW Center for Excellence in Media
Literacy in Washington are: · Provide training in media literacy to
educators, health professionals and the broad range of disciplines
involved in serving children & youth. · Work with teens in developing
and promoting teen-driven media products. · Develop and provide media
literacy curriculum resources to professionals and paraprofessionals
working with children and youth. · Conduct research examining the impact
of media literacy education. · Serve as a repository for media literacy
education research conducted both nationally and internationally

Skills for the 21st Century: Supporting Digital Literacy in the Classroom |
The Center for Children's Technology at EDC is
developing a Digital Literacy Toolkit that will articulate the skills
comprising digital literacy and will help schools and districts
implement a new approach to digital literacy teaching. It is a
work-in-progress with a goal of completion in 2005. CCT has engaged in
hundreds of large- and small-scale research and development projects
designed to assess, shape, study and inform the use of information
technology in education. Find these projects, research findings, and
other topics of interest to teachers on this web site.
